Advising
Advising is an important element in the professional education of all students. Each student has an advisor who can:
- Assist in planning a program of study
- Discuss academic progress based on information from instructors
- Refer students to school and university resources
- Interpret academic policies, rules and regulations
- Assist with students’ integration of learning experiences
- Advocate on behalf of students
